FAIRFIELD CAREER AND TECHNOLOGY CENTER

Fairfield Career and Technology Center is a public high school that is part of the Fairfield 01 school district, located in Winnsboro, SC offering grade levels from 9th Grade to 12th Grade.

Located in Winnsboro, South Carolina, the Fairfield Career and Technology Center (FCTC) serves as a specialized educational hub designed to equip students with the practical skills and technical certifications necessary for today’s competitive workforce. By bridging the gap between traditional secondary education and professional readiness, the center offers a diverse curriculum that allows students to explore various trade and technical disciplines. Through hands-on training, FCTC empowers students to gain industry-recognized credentials, positioning them for immediate career entry or providing a strong foundation for continued post-secondary education.

The institution plays a vital role in the Fairfield County community by fostering partnerships with local industries and focusing on high-demand career pathways. By emphasizing technical literacy and vocational excellence, the center helps students develop the specialized expertise required to succeed in fields such as healthcare, technology, manufacturing, and skilled trades. Ultimately, Fairfield Career and Technology Center serves as a bridge for students to transition successfully from the classroom to the professional world, ensuring they are both academically prepared and technically proficient.

* A public charter school is a publicly funded school that is typically governed by a group or organization under a legislative contract with the state, the district, or another entity. The charter exempts the school from certain state or local rules and regulations.

1 The National School Lunch Program (NSLP) provides eligible students with free or reduced-price lunch

2 Title I, Part A (Title I) of the Elementary and Secondary Education Act prov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families.
